Apache Samza

Apache Samza

Real-time data processing framework for stateful applications.

Visit Website
Apache Samza screenshot

Apache Samza is a framework designed for processing real-time data efficiently. It enables developers to create applications that can analyze and manage data from various sources like Apache Kafka.

This framework supports both batch and streaming data using the same code, making it versatile for different needs.

With its flexible deployment options, applications can run on various platforms, including YARN or as standalone libraries. Businesses benefit from its ability to respond quickly to data changes, enhancing decision-making and operational efficiency. Examples of its use include analyzing customer interactions in real-time, monitoring social media sentiment, and automating data ingestion from multiple sources.



  • Analyze real-time customer interactions
  • Process streaming data from IoT devices
  • Monitor social media sentiment analysis
  • Support fraud detection in finance
  • Automate data ingestion from multiple sources
  • Enhance logistics tracking in transportation
  • Streamline event processing in marketing
  • Improve recommendation systems in e-commerce
  • Manage real-time analytics for healthcare
  • Optimize resource allocation in cloud environments
  • High performance with low latencies
  • Scalable to handle large data volumes
  • Flexible deployment options
  • Rich APIs for developers
  • Supports both batch and streaming data




Looking for alternatives?

Discover similar tools and compare features

View Alternatives

Product info